The Goa Zilla Panchayat election results came out on Monday, December 14. The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) emerged as the winner by bagging 33 (1 unopposed) seats. Congress managed to get only 5 seats in its bag.
Maharashtrawadi Gomantak Party (MGP) got 3 seats while the Nationalist Congress Party (NCP) and Aam Aadmi Party won one each. Independents registered victory over seven seats.
 
Of the total 50 zilla panchayat seats in Goa, 48 went to polls. Polling in Navelim seat in south Goa was cancelled due to the death of a candidate while, in Sancoale, the BJP candidate won unopposed.
 
Zilla Panchayat election was held in 48 constituencies in Goa on Saturday.
 
Goa recorded a low voter turnout of 56.82 per cent in the polls.
 
Goa Chief Minister Pramod Sawant expressed happiness over the BJP’s poll performance and said “I humbly bow down before the people of Goa for the trust they have reposed in the Bharatiya Janata Party as well as the Govt of Goa working under my leadership. Let us shape a glorious and Swayampurna [self-reliant] Goa by taking ahead the same trust and confidence.”
 
 
 
BJP president also congratulated Pramod Sawant, state president Sadanand Shet Tanavade and party workers on the party’s victory he tweeted: “Congrats to CM @DrPramodPSawant ji, State President @ShetSadanand ji & @BJP4Goa unit for a remarkable victory in the Goa Zilla Panchayat elections. This result shows the faith of Farmers, Labour, Women & Youth in the leadership of @narendramodi ji & policies of BJP govt in State.”
 
 
 
It is to be noted that the Elections took place on ballot paper.
